Job Description

iOS Developer

Chrono24

• Build modern iOS features focusing on performance, usability, and maintainability. • Collaborate with cross-functional teams such as Product Management, Backend, UX Design, and QA. • Maintain high-quality standards through code reviews and automated testing. • Continuously improve our iOS codebase. • Ensure the app feels fast, polished, and delightful to use.

Job Requirements

  • Hands-on experience with Swift and iOS development.
  • Experience with SwiftUI and Combine for reactive, declarative UIs.
  • Knowledge of Swift Concurrency (async/await, actors).
  • Testing with Swift and XCTest.
  • Familiarity with the Foundation framework and iOS platform APIs.
  • GitLab for version control and CI/CD.
  • Fluent in English (required), German is a plus.
  • Optional: Experience in e-commerce or marketplace platforms.

Benefits

  • 30 days of vacation per year.
  • Free meals when working from HQ in Karlsruhe.
  • An additional day off on December 24th and 31st.
  • Work abroad for up to 20 days per year.
  • Opportunities for professional development.
